The method is often performed … There are multiple ways to determine if your lawn has a thatch problem. The easiest is to check to see if your lawn is green on top but brown below. The best time to check is after you mow when you've just cut off the top green growth. If you have thatch, the lawn will look brown or dead. Use a spade or knife to remove a small section of lawn in a few places around the yard. [1] Measure the thatch layer. If it is greater than 0.5 inches (1 cm), your lawn needs to be dethatched. 2 Chose the proper time to remove thatch. tribal remedy kuchingWebBrown spots in the lawn after dethatching are due to removing an excessive amount of living grass from your garden.
